Shred Your Autumn Leaves Before Composting~By Ken Churches

Posted by: Kim_Hamilton on 10/08/2008 08:52 AM
Leaves make a wonderful mulch to enrich your soil. Leaves are nitrogen poor, but rich in minerals, so most kinds are a good addition to the compost pile. However, some leaves, including oak, are especially slow to break down. Fallen leaves will break down much more quickly if they are chopped into smaller pieces before being added to the composter. An easy way to shred leaves into....

Hints for Growing Mint~By Ken Churches

Posted by: Kim_Hamilton on 10/01/2008 08:33 AM
Most people want to know how to not grow mint. Its reputation for aggressiveness is well-deserved. New gardeners may not realize that if you give mint what it wants--rich moist soil in full sun or partial shade--it will take over your garden. Mint reproduces from long, creeping stems that spread out just under the soil surface whenever they get a chance. Mint can even find its way via deep, tortuous routes under fences and other barriers. It is recommended to plant mint in containers, preferably with bottoms, sunk into the soil......

Plein Air Painters Focus on Mokelumne Hill

Posted by: Kim_Hamilton on 09/29/2008 01:19 PM
Mokelumne Hill, CA....Local artists will be lining the narrow streets and lanes of tiny Mokelumne Hill (in Calaveras County) on Saturday, October 11. No, they’re not protesting; they’ll be painting “plein air” which means painting outdoors on the spot from an easel and a nearby set of paints. The public may walk, drive, park and watch how different artists spontaneously create works using the historic gold-mining backdrop of Mokelumne Hill as their subjects.....
